Divisional Coordinator, MEE

Join us at the Australian Museum and help us achieve our Vision to ignite wonder, inspire debate and drive change


About the Role

We are looking for a Divisional Coordinator to support the Museum Experience & Engagement Division.

The Divisional Coordinator provides administrative support to the Director, Museum Experience & Engagement (MEE), and coordinates the work of the MEE Division, including undertaking research, analysis, and reporting for the Division. This is a key support tole for the MEE Division, anticipating the needs of the Divisional Director and proactively working with unit heads and managers across the Division.

Employment Status:

  • Clerk Grade 3/4
  • Full time ongoing position
  • 35 hours per week


Click on the following links to begin the journey to find your new career at the AM

  • Role Description
  • AM Candidate Pack


You will be paid a competitive annual salary $84,659 - $92,701, plus employer's contribution to superannuation (currently 12%) and annual leave loading.


About the Museum Experience & Engagement Division

The Museum Experience & Engagement Division is responsible for creating engaging and meaningful experiences for our visitors through exhibitions, events, educational programs, and community outreach initiatives including commercial avenues.

The Division works to make the Australian Museum's world-class collections and research accessible to diverse audiences, supporting the Museum's mission to ignite wonder, inspire debate and drive change. This dynamic division collaborates across all areas of the Museum to deliver exceptional visitor experiences both onsite and online.


About you

You will have experience as a Team Assistant or Coordinator supporting senior executives and be comfortable working with various stakeholders and be a contributor to various projects. You'll thrive in a fast-paced environment managing multiple priorities.

To be successful in this role you will have:

  • 3+ years' experience as a Team Assistant/Coordinator, including diary management and scheduling experience
  • First rate organisation skills with the ability to multitask and deal with competing priorities
  • Strong proficiency in Microsoft suite products including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ook, Teams, SharePoint, OneDrive,
  • Experience in CRM platforms such as Tessitura, advantageous
  • Experience in developing and delivering projects for a range of stakeholder groups
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Experience with budget and forecasting assistance, advantageous
  • Experience managing correspondence and liaising with internal teams
  • Experience with meeting coordination, agenda preparation, presentation creation and minute taking


About The Australian Museum

The Australian Museum is truly a great place to work. We aim to be a leading voice for the richness of life, the Earth and culture in Australia and the Pacific. We commit to transform the conversation around climate change, the environment and wildlife conservation; be a strong advocate for First Nations' culture; and continue to develop world-leading science, collections, exhibitions and education programs.

Recent staff survey results confirm that our staff feel valued, accepted and supported and that they believe the AM is an inclusive workplace. AM staff also report a high level of job satisfaction.

The AM is located on the homelands of the Gadigal people and acknowledges and pays respect to the Gadigal people as the custodians of the land, sky and waterways, paying respect to Elders past and present.
